Quando usar Guia de Criptografia em Realidade Virtual e quando evitar
A Importância da Criptografia em Realidade Virtual
A Realidade Virtual (RV) tem se tornado uma ferramenta poderosa em diversas áreas, desde jogos até treinamentos corporativos e terapias. No entanto, à medida que a tecnologia avança, a segurança dos dados gerados e transmitidos em ambientes virtuais torna-se uma preocupação crescente. A criptografia surge como uma solução viável para proteger essas informações, mas sua aplicação deve ser cuidadosamente avaliada.
Quando Implementar a Criptografia
Proteção de Dados Sensíveis
Um dos principais motivos para usar criptografia em RV é a proteção de dados sensíveis. Informações pessoais, como dados de saúde ou financeiros, precisam ser resguardadas para evitar vazamentos. Em aplicações de RV que envolvem interações pessoais, como terapia virtual, a criptografia garante que esses dados não sejam acessados por terceiros.
Garantia de Privacidade
A privacidade do usuário é um aspecto fundamental em qualquer tecnologia digital. Em ambientes de RV, onde os usuários podem compartilhar experiências e interagir de maneira imersiva, a criptografia ajuda a proteger a identidade e as interações dos usuários, evitando que informações pessoais sejam expostas.
Segurança em Transmissões
Em experiências de RV que dependem de transmissão de dados em tempo real, como jogos multiplayer, a criptografia é essencial. Ela assegura que os dados trocados entre os usuários e o servidor permaneçam seguros, evitando interceptações que possam comprometer a experiência ou a integridade do jogo.
Quando Evitar a Criptografia
Desempenho e Latência
A implementação de criptografia pode impactar o desempenho de aplicações de RV. A sobrecarga de processamento necessária para criptografar e descriptografar dados pode introduzir latência, prejudicando a experiência do usuário. Em jogos ou aplicações que exigem respostas rápidas, essa latência pode ser um fator decisivo contra o uso de criptografia.
Complexidade de Implementação
A integração de sistemas de criptografia pode aumentar a complexidade do desenvolvimento de aplicações de RV. Para equipes com recursos limitados ou que estão em fase inicial de desenvolvimento, essa complexidade pode ser um obstáculo. É importante avaliar se a proteção oferecida pela criptografia justifica o esforço e os custos adicionais.
Experiências de Baixo Risco
Em cenários onde os dados não são sensíveis e o risco de exposição é baixo, a criptografia pode ser desnecessária. Por exemplo, em jogos casuais que não coletam informações pessoais, a implementação de criptografia pode ser um exagero. Nesses casos, é mais eficiente focar em outras áreas de segurança.
Sinais de Alerta para Uso de Criptografia
- Dados Pessoais: Se a aplicação coleta ou processa dados pessoais, a criptografia deve ser considerada.
- Interações em Tempo Real: Em jogos ou aplicações que exigem comunicação em tempo real, a segurança dos dados deve ser priorizada.
- Regulamentações: Esteja atento a leis e regulamentações que exigem proteção de dados, como a LGPD.
Boas Práticas na Implementação de Criptografia
- Escolha Algoritmos Confiáveis: Utilize algoritmos de criptografia amplamente reconhecidos e testados.
- Avalie o Impacto no Desempenho: Realize testes para entender como a criptografia afeta a performance da aplicação.
- Mantenha-se Atualizado: A tecnologia de criptografia evolui rapidamente; mantenha-se informado sobre novas práticas e vulnerabilidades.
- Eduque os Usuários: Informe os usuários sobre a importância da segurança e como suas informações estão sendo protegidas.
Conclusão
A criptografia é uma ferramenta poderosa que pode aumentar significativamente a segurança em ambientes de Realidade Virtual, mas sua implementação deve ser feita com cautela. É fundamental avaliar o contexto, os dados envolvidos e o impacto na experiência do usuário. Ao fazer isso, é possível criar experiências de RV que não apenas são imersivas, mas também seguras.
FAQ
1. A criptografia sempre é necessária em RV?
Não, depende do tipo de dados que a aplicação manipula e do nível de risco envolvido.
2. Quais são os principais algoritmos de criptografia utilizados?
Alguns dos mais comuns incluem AES, RSA e SHA.
3. Como posso testar o impacto da criptografia em minha aplicação?
Realize testes de desempenho antes e depois da implementação da criptografia para comparar os resultados.
4. O que fazer se a criptografia afetar o desempenho?
Considere otimizações ou alternativas que ofereçam um equilíbrio entre segurança e desempenho.
Se encontrar alguma inconsistência, você pode preencher nosso formulário para análise.
Sobre o autor
Editorial Ti do Mundo
Editorial Ti do Mundo, equipe dedicada a tecnologia e curiosidades digitais.
Transparencia editorial
Este conteudo segue nossas diretrizes editoriais e compromisso com clareza e responsabilidade.
Contato via formulario, com retorno por email.
Comentários
Comentários estarão disponíveis em breve.